XUNDA RK Series Aluminum Electrolytic Capacitors
The XUNDA RK series aluminum electrolytic capacitors are single-ended, lead-type components known for their stable and reliable performance. They are designed for use in electronic circuits such as color television receivers, computers, and communication equipment.

General Data
| Parameter | Specification |
| Capacitance Range | 0.1~22000F |
| Capacitance Tolerance | 20% (Frequency: 120Hz10%, Temperature: 255 ) |
| Rated Working Voltage (WV) | 6.3V~450V.DC |
| Operating Temperature Range | -40 to +105 (WV100V); -25 to +105 (WV > 100V) |
| Dissipation Factor (TAN) at 120Hz, 255 | See table below |
| Leakage Current (I) at 255 , Rated Voltage for 2 min | I0.01CV or 3A (whichever is greater) for WV100V; I0.03CV+40uA for WV160V |
| Ripple Current Coefficient (Temperature) | 1.0 (105), 1.75 (85), 2.0 (70), 2.17 (60), 2.23 (55) |
| Ripple Current Coefficient (Frequency) | See table below |
| Surge Voltage (SV) | See table below |
Dissipation Factor (TAN) at 120Hz, 255
| Rated Voltage (WV) | TAN |
| 6.3 | 0.28 |
| 10 | 0.24 |
| 16 | 0.20 |
| 25 | 0.16 |
| 35 | 0.14 |
| 50 | 0.12 |
| 63 | 0.10 |
| 100 | 0.08 |
| 160250 | 0.20 |
| 300450 | 0.24 |
Note: Values are for capacitance 1000F. For capacitance >1000F, TAN increases by 0.02 for every 1000F increase.

Surge Voltage (SV)
| Working Voltage (WV) | Surge Voltage (SV) |
| 6.3 | 8 |
| 10 | 13 |
| 16 | 20 |
| 25 | 32 |
| 35 | 44 |
| 50 | 63 |
| 63 | 79 |
| 100 | 125 |
| 160 | 200 |
| 200 | 250 |
| 250 | 300 |
| 350 | 400 |
| 400 | 450 |
| 450 | 500 |
